Lindegaard not bothered by Schmeichel criticism.

Anders Lindegaard has shrugged off being wrote off by club legend Peter Schmeichel.
Lindegaard says he has not lost any sleep over the supposed slight from his former hero Schmeichel.
“Peter Schmeichel was the hero of my life,” he said. “I was Peter Schmeichel when I was playing in my parents’ garden. I was always imagining that I was Peter at Old Trafford
“His words didn’t hurt me. It is sad he doesn’t have the same admiration for me that I have for him.
“He is the biggest goalkeeping legend in this club along with Edwin and, of course, you would always want people to believe you are very good and very talented and I am sure he did say I was talented.
“It is a very big motivation for me. If someone says you are not good enough and are not going to make it, then you are able to surprise people and prove them wrong.
“Hopefully, Peter will eventually be proud that another Dane has made his way in the world’s biggest club. However, only time will tell.”
